Abstract

An electrochemically actuatable electronic component comprises: a substrate; at least one first and one second actuating electrodes; at least one first and one second measuring electrodes; at least one storing electrode configured to free ions under the action of the actuating electrodes; at least one ionic conductor able to conduct the ions and that is located in a region placed between the measuring electrodes; a device suitable for: applying a voltage or a current between the first and second actuating electrodes to allow the migration of ions from the storing electrode to the first actuating electrode forming thereon an electrochemical deposition through the ionic conductor and for measuring, between the first and second measuring electrodes, a modification of at least one characteristic of the region placed between the first and second measuring electrodes, to determine at least one characteristic of the electronic component.
